BREAKING: Labour Party Claims Abia As Alex Otti Wins Governorship Election

Otti was declared winner on Wednesday after scoring 175,467 in the election.

The Independent National Electoral Commission (INEC) has declared Labour Party’s Alex Otti as the winner of the Abia State governorship election.

Alex Otti

The state’s Returning Officer, Prof. Nnenna Nnannaya-Oti, who announced the results in Umuahia on Wednesday, said Alex Otti polled 175,467 in the election. Okey Ahiwe of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) came in second with 88,529.

Enyinnaya Nwafor of the Young Progressives Party (YPP) garnered 28,972 in the exercise.

INEC had on Monday suspended the collation of the election results in Abia and Enugu over the invasion of its facilities in the two states by thugs.

Reports say Alex Otti was clearly in the lead since Sunday. Of the 10 LGAs in by then, LP had polled 65,968 votes, while its closest rival, PDP polled 53,042 votes.

The LGAs include Ukwa East: LP 2273; PDP 2329, Ukwa West: LP 2833; PDP 4622, Bende: LP 9886; PDP 3410, Isialangwa North: LP 7323; PDP 21,741.

Others are Isialangwa South: LP 7589; PDP 9093; Arochukwu: LP 12,689; PDP 1,280, Ugwunagbo: LP 2,153; PDP 2,538, Isuikwuato: LP 8228; PDP 2204, Ikwuano: LP 7054; PDP 2,427 and Umunneochi: LP 5940; PDP 3,198.

With this win, this is the first time Labour Party will produce a state governor since 2009.

In 2009, Nigeria’s apex court, the Supreme Court sacked the late Olusegun Agagu and declared Dr. Olusegun Mimiko as the duly elected governor of Ondo State in the 2007 election.

Mimiko governed Ondo state from February 2009 to February 2017.

He however, defected to the PDP.
